This ART 2 Tone exhibition Folkestone

Sunday, August 1st, 2010

The next “This ART 2 Tone” exhibition will be in Folkestone, Kent whole of September from the 1st.

The main exhibition will be Googies Art  Music Café, Rendezvous Street, Select classic rare pieces at Chimaera Gallery, Tontine Street and some framed pictures to buy in The Chambers Café, Cheriton Place.

Ranking Roger, Rhoda Dakar, Arthur Kay will be at will signing autographs on Friday Sept 3rd at Googies Art Music Cafe at 3pm and at The Chambers Cafe Bar at 4pm.

Part of the Folkestone Skabour Festival www.folkestoneskabourfestival.co.uk

Folkestone SKABOUR Festival 2010

Saturday, May 8th, 2010

Skarbour_ImageWEB

The Folkestone SKABOUR Festival is happening on September 3rd, 4th and 5th 2010 at Folkestone Harbour as a FREE event with the 3rd and 4th evening ticket or on-the-door priced venues around the Creative Quarter as Festival fundraisers.

Some of the UK best Ska bands and a major one all to be announced very shortly. Ska DJs. Scooter Club Ride Outs and parked up at the harbour. Ska Market. Dance Craze showing at venue. Folkestone welcomes representatives of 2-Tone Central (museum/café/venue), Coventry plus much more.

This ART 2-Tone exhibition, the rude boy black & white stuff by Teflon, all September at Googies Art & Music Café and also Chimaera Gallery, Folkestone.
